7-year-old Barefoot Boy Covers Luke Bryan’s ‘Most People Are Good’

In a world full of negativity, misunderstanding, and anything bad, most still believe that there is good in people. Luke Bryan’s Most People are Good testifies to this belief.

This song touched the hearts of many, one of whom is a seven-year-old boy named Owen. Standing on his stage in bare feet with his guitar on, he bravely shared his cover of the song and won the hearts of country fans.

He proudly started to strum on his guitar to a recording of Most People are Good. Without hesitation, he stepped up to the microphone and started singing along with Luke Bryan. Sweet as a newly stored honey, his voice is enticing, yet poignant. He sang with dedication and a great passion, which made his performance more than adorable.

“Most People Are Good”

Some songs speak to us like no other and can tap into our deepest emotions even just with a single note or line. For some, Luke Bryan’s hit Most People Are Good is one of these songs.

Released on his brand-new album What Makes You Country in 2017, Most People Are Good shares an inspiring message in the midst of troubled times. It describes how even though there are bad people in the world, “most people are good”, thus, the title. It also calls for unity, with lines such as,

“I believe we gotta forgive and make amends.”

However, Luke didn’t write Most People Are Good. But he was easily able to connect to it nonetheless. (Well, who doesn’t?)

In an interview, Luke revealed that he felt such a strong pull to the song that he almost made it the first single off of What Makes You Country.

It turns out that Luke wasn’t the only one who felt a powerful connection to the song. He said that his mother cried into a paper towel the first time he played the song for her, especially when she heard the line,

most mamas ought to qualify for sainthood.”
